Understanding Pest Control Costs and Services in Wyoming, Michigan

For homeowners in Wyoming, Michigan, grappling with pests ranging from ants to rodents, understanding the costs and details of pest control services is key to protecting both family and property. A deep dive into pest management reveals that pricing varies widely based on home size and infestation level, with general pest control services averaging from $40 to $100 monthly, and initial fees ranging from $175 to $350. These figures are influenced by various factors including geographic location, the severity of the infestation, and the specific treatment methods employed to address the pest problem.

Cost Breakdown for Pest Control Services

The price tag for keeping your home pest-free can vary, with factors like your home's square footage and the complexity of the pest situation playing significant roles. Typically, homeowners can anticipate monthly maintenance plans to run from $40 to $100. These plans often include an initial inspection and treatment fee, which in some cases could rise as high as $350, though promotions or discounts may lower these starting costs. It's worth noting that these prices represent a commitment to ongoing service, which is crucial for long-term pest management and prevention.

Pests: Included and Excluded

When you sign up for a pest control plan, you'll generally have coverage for a range of common pests like ants, spiders, roaches, and rodents. However, it's equally important to be aware of what's not included. Pests such as termites, bed bugs, and certain types of wildlife may require specialized treatment plans, which often come at an additional cost. Companies typically make this clear in their service agreements, ensuring that you're aware of any limitations before commencing with treatment.

The Fine Print: Contracts and Cancellations

Understanding the contractual obligations that come with pest control services is essential. Most companies require a service agreement that outlines the terms of treatment and costs. While some may offer the flexibility of canceling services at any time, others might impose fees for early termination. As a homeowner, it's beneficial to fully comprehend these terms to avoid any surprises down the line.

Satisfaction Guaranteed: Understanding Service Promises

Most pest control companies stand behind their work with a guarantee that promises to address any persistent pest problems at no additional cost. This usually covers return visits to tackle any new or recurring pest issues that arise after initial treatments. Guarantees are often a signal of a company's confidence in its service quality and commitment to customer satisfaction.

Treatment Day: What to Expect

When the pest control professionals arrive, they'll typically perform a thorough inspection, followed by targeted treatments to the affected areas. Expect interior treatments to include common living spaces and exterior treatments to focus on entry points and perimeters. Procedures may vary depending on the type of pest and level of infestation, but the aim is to disrupt the pests' lifecycle and prevent future infestations.

Combining Services for Savings: Bundling and Add-Ons

To maximize value, many pest control companies offer discounted rates when you bundle various services, such as pest and termite control or mosquito treatments. Add-on services cater to specific needs like termite inspections or tick and mosquito yard treatments, allowing for a more comprehensive approach to pest management while also saving you money.

Tackling Specialty Pests

Some invaders require specialized attention. Termites, bed bugs, and wildlife all fall into this category. These pests often necessitate unique treatment plans, which might not be covered under standard pest control packages. Companies may offer these specialized services separately, addressing the nuanced challenges these pests present.

Choosing the Right Service: One-Time vs. Recurring

Homeowners have to decide between one-time treatments, which can be effective for immediate issues, and recurring services, which focus on prevention and long-term control. While one-time treatments may seem cost-effective, recurring services provide ongoing protection, reducing the likelihood of infestations and potentially saving money in the long run.

When it comes to price, it's not a one-size-fits-all situation. Orkin designs a customized plan that takes into account the specifics of your home, the extent of your insect problem, and the surrounding environment. For instance, general pest control service and inspection start between $175 and $350, with most initial fees around $225. If you're worried about bed bugs, an inspection will cost about $116, but this fee is credited towards the overall treatment cost if you proceed with Orkin. For termite troubles, inspections are free, and the treatment price is determined after a thorough review of your property. If mosquitoes are your main concern, you could start with an initial fee that might even be waived, depending on current promotions, followed by a monthly cost of around $50.

Service Plan Type Cost Initial Fee Additional Details
Pest Prevention Service Plan Ongoing Plan $40-$100 /month $175- $350 Comprehensive protection from the 13 most common household pests, including mice. Price varies based on property sq ft and location.
Termite Inspection One Time Custom Pricing FREE Price determined after Free inspection with consideration to property sq ft and termite infestation level.
Mosquito Control Seasonal $25 - $100 /month $0 - $75 Initial Fee based on property sq ft and location.
Mice & Rat Treatment Ongoing Plan $40 - $110 /month $185 - $350 Price varies based on property sq ft, location, level of infestation.
Bed Bug Treatment One Time Custom Pricing $95 - $116 Price determined after initial inspection with consideration to bed bug infestation level.

Dealing with Pests in Wyoming

Are there guidelines for appropriate bug spray usage?

Expand

When using bug spray in Wyoming, Michigan, it is important to follow guidelines for appropriate usage. Apply the spray in well-ventilated areas and avoid contact with skin, eyes, and mouth. Read and follow the instructions on the product label carefully, and store the bug spray in a cool and dry place.

Does a Dawn and vinegar solution repel spiders?

Expand

Yes, a solution of Dawn dish soap and vinegar can help to repel spiders. The mixture can be sprayed in areas where spiders are commonly found, such as corners and crevices. However, it is important to note that this solution may not completely eliminate the presence of spiders and professional extermination may be necessary for more severe infestations.

Are there any highly intense measures for getting rid of mice effectively?

Expand

One highly effective measure for getting rid of mice in Wyoming, Michigan is to use snap traps baited with peanut butter or cheese. Place traps along walls, in areas where mice are active, and check them regularly. Additionally, ensure that all food sources are stored in sealed containers and eliminate any potential entry points by sealing cracks and holes in the home.

How are pests gaining access to my house?

Expand

Pests in Wyoming, Michigan may gain access to houses through various means such as small cracks or openings in the foundation, gaps in doors or windows, or even through vents and pipes. It is important for homeowners to regularly inspect and seal any potential entry points to prevent pest infestations.

Does the smell of coffee grounds deter mice?

Expand

Yes, the smell of coffee grounds can deter mice. Coffee grounds have a strong aroma that can overwhelm and repel mice. Placing these grounds around the areas where mice are active or likely to enter can help discourage them from coming into your home.

Is it necessary to vacate the house during spraying for pests?

Expand

It is generally recommended to vacate the house during spraying for pests in Wyoming, Michigan. This is to ensure the safety of the occupants and allow the chemicals to settle properly. Following the instructions of the pest control exterminator is crucial for a successful and effective treatment.
